NEW guy here and this raven 30 was set up by someone else. I am a novice and can only kind of hover around etc. I've only ran 3/4 gallon in it and all seamed well with my training gear on. today I clipped the tail rotors in the dirt and dinged up the end of one blade. but after cleaning and examining the tail rotor tonight I noticed when I move my stick left the ball link on the tail pitch plate hits up against bellcrank (hope this makes sense). anyway I don't remember it ever doing that but maybe it did BUT it does not seem safe? what could have happened? and what can I do as I am new and lost HEEEEELP.

could I adjust the rudder travel to make it not hit it but does that not effect the turning of the bird?

Well, IMO you has to set your ATV until it not touch.............This will not afect turning the heli. Maybe when you are more advance then you will fill that you need more tail authority........But since you are on the learning stage that does not matter.

Also, I recomend you check your gears inside the tail rotor case. They usually get damage if your tail blades hit the ground. Check for some teeth loss in the gears............

This is normal for the design of the tail, you mentioned when you give left rudder, this normally occurs when you give right rudder. Check the servo , make sure when you move the rudder stick to the right the rudder pushrod will move forward. Also search back in the Century threads for more info on this, there are a couple of different way's to deal with this. I'am running a futaba 240 gyro and I cannot adjust the atv, to stop this. The gyro will limit the throw enough to not cause any problems in flight, the pain is when your on the ground with the 240, and you swing the tail left the gyro slams the servo full right and locks up the tail.
